  • Automotive Sector Embraces Hydrogen Fuel Cells, Fueling Market Growth
    Hydrogen and Fuel Cells Market Overview: Fuel cells are devices that convert the chemical energy of hydrogen into electricity through an electrochemical reaction, offering a clean and efficient alternative to traditional combustion-based technologies. The market for fuel cells encompasses various types, including proton exchange membrane fuel cells (PEMFC), solid oxide fuel cells (SOFC), and...
